It is easily accessible to students and contains current, relevant information that is well supported by theory and research in the field." - Angela Madden, Eastern Kentucky University Gail E. Tompkins is Professor Emerita at California State University, Fresno. Currently, she works with teachers in their kindergarten through eighth-grade classrooms and leads staff-development programs on reading and writing. Dr. Tompkins was inducted into the California Reading Association’s Reading Hall of Fame in recognition of her accomplishments in the field of reading, and she’s received the prestigious Provost’s award for Excellence in Teaching at California State University, Fresno. Dr. Tompkins is the author of six other books published by Pearson: Language Arts: Patterns of Practice, Language Arts Essentials, Teaching Writing: Balancing Process and Product, 50 Literacy Strategies , and two grade-specific versions of this text: L i teracy in the Early Grades: A Successful Start for PreK-4 Readers and Writers and Literacy in the Middle Grades: Teaching Reading and Writing to Fourth Through Eighth Graders . During the past three decades, Dr. Tompkins has also worked with kindergarten through college-level writing teachers at National Writing Project sites in California and Oklahoma. Read more

  • Literacy for the 21st Century: A Balanced Approach
  • is a thoroughly applied text written to ensure that readers understand the current theories behind and the critical components of instruction for teaching reading and writing as complementary in the development of literacy. Readers are treated to a philosophical approach that not only balances the why, what, and how of teaching literacy but also offers practical pedagogy—teaching strategies and instructional procedures—that foster thoughtful teacher preparation and ensures alignment to the literacy goals teachers are responsible to teach. New text features model practices that support diverse populations, instruction driven by sound classroom assessment, and new literacy strategies that will help teachers transform literacy learning with digital devices. Integrating the best of what we know about teaching reading and writing, the Sixth Edition of this popular introductory text provides the balance teachers need to be successful in the classroom. Buy the 5th Ed (save money and hassle)

The book itself is a great resource, but I really regret buying new. The 6th edition has typos and is missing entire sections that were available in the 5th edition (of which our teacher references during class). It is not a matter of page numbers changing, but entire teaching methods in the compendium were removed (even though they are not outdated!) and a section on ESL parent connection is in the 5th ed. and not the 6th. It is a waste of money to buy this newer edition.
